A mum-of-two is fulfilling her children’s dream of visiting Harry Potter World after bagging the £1,000 jackpot in Bluebell Wood Children’s Hospice’s lottery.

As someone who ‘never wins anything’ long-standing Bluebell Wood supporter Jennifer Smith was gobsmacked when the letter bearing the news dropped through her letterbox.

“When I first opened the letter I just thought to myself, is this for real?” said Jennifer, from North Anston.

“I know people often say they never win anything, but with me it’s true! I literally never win anything so this is a first for me.”

Jennifer is using the unexpected windfall for an all-expenses paid trip to London with her children, Isaac and Lucy.

“We’ve booked to go to Harry Potter World and spend a few nights in London so we’re very excited,” she added.

“Isaac and Lucy have always wanted to go to London but we’ve never got round to doing it, so this is the perfect excuse for a holiday.”
